⚡ Quick Start - Natural Workflow Commands
Learn 6 commands, master your workflow.
CCPM provides natural, verb-based commands optimized for maximum efficiency. These commands implement functionality directly (no routing overhead) and leverage session-level caching for 63-67% token reduction.
The 6-Command Workflow (Optimized in v2.3)
# 1. PLAN - Create or update tasks (2,450 tokens, 65% reduction)
/ccpm:plan "Add user authentication" # Create new task
/ccpm:plan WORK-123 # Plan existing task
/ccpm:plan WORK-123 "Also add 2FA" # Update plan
# 2. WORK - Start or continue work (5,000 tokens, 67% reduction)
/ccpm:work WORK-123 # Auto-detects: start or resume
/ccpm:work # Auto-detects issue from branch
# 3. SYNC - Save progress (anytime) (2,100 tokens, 65% reduction)
/ccpm:sync # Auto-detects issue from branch
/ccpm:sync "Completed auth endpoints" # With custom summary
# 4. COMMIT - Git integration (2,000 tokens, already optimized)
/ccpm:commit # Auto-generates conventional commit
/ccpm:commit "Finished login screen" # Custom message (auto-formatted)
# 5. VERIFY - Quality checks + verification (2,800 tokens, 65% reduction)
/ccpm:verify # Runs checks, then verification
/ccpm:verify WORK-123 # Explicit issue ID
# 6. DONE - Finalize (PR + sync + complete) (2,100 tokens, 65% reduction)
/ccpm:done # Auto-detects, creates PR, syncs
Token Budget: Complete workflow: ~16,500 tokens (vs ~44,500 before, 63% reduction)

📋 Complete Command Reference
Spec Management Commands 🆕
/ccpm:spec:create <type> "<title>" [parent-id]
Create Epic/Feature/Initiative with Linear Document for comprehensive spec management.
Types:
epicorinitiative- High-level project/feature groupfeature- Specific feature (can belong to an epic)
What it does:
- Creates Epic (Initiative) or Feature (Parent Issue) in Linear
- Creates associated Linear Document for spec/design
- Links document to issue
- Populates with appropriate template
# Create Epic with spec document
/ccpm:spec:create epic "User Authentication System"
# Create Feature under an epic
/ccpm:spec:create feature "JWT Auth" WORK-100
/ccpm:spec:write <doc-id> <section>
AI-assisted spec document writing with codebase analysis.
Sections: requirements, architecture, api-design, data-model, testing, security, user-flow, timeline, all
What it does:
- Analyzes existing codebase for patterns
- Fetches library documentation (Context7)
- Generates detailed, specific content
- Follows project conventions
# Write specific section
/ccpm:spec:write DOC-123 requirements
# Write API design with examples
/ccpm:spec:write DOC-123 api-design
# Write all sections at once
/ccpm:spec:write DOC-123 all
/ccpm:spec:review <doc-id>
AI-powered spec review for completeness and quality.
What it does:
- Analyzes completeness (required vs optional sections)
- Validates content quality (specificity, testability)
- Identifies risks and gaps
- Grades spec (A-F) with detailed feedback
- Suggests improvements
/ccpm:spec:review DOC-123
Output:
- Completeness score (0-100%)
- Quality assessment
- Risk identification
- Actionable recommendations
- Best practices checklist
/ccpm:spec:break-down <epic-or-feature-id>
Break down Epic into Features or Feature into Tasks based on spec.
What it does:
- Parses spec document for breakdown items
- Generates Features (from Epic) or Tasks (from Feature)
- Creates Linear issues with proper hierarchy
- Links back to spec
- Detects dependencies
# Break Epic into Features
/ccpm:spec:break-down WORK-100
# Break Feature into Tasks
/ccpm:spec:break-down WORK-101
Features:
- Auto-extracts from "Features Breakdown" or "Task Breakdown" sections
- AI suggests missing items
- Preserves dependencies
- Maps priorities (P0=Urgent, P1=High, etc.)
- Converts estimates to Linear points
/ccpm:spec:migrate <project-path> [category]
Migrate existing markdown specs from .claude/ to Linear Documents.
Categories: docs, plans, enhancements, tasks, all (default)
What it does:
- Scans
.claude/directory for markdown files - Categorizes files (Epic, Feature, Task, Documentation)
- Creates Linear Issues + Documents
- Preserves content and metadata
- Moves originals to
.claude/migrated/
# Migrate from current directory (most common)
/ccpm:spec:migrate .
# Migrate from specific project path
/ccpm:spec:migrate ~/personal/personal-project
# Migrate only specific category (skip selection)
/ccpm:spec:migrate . enhancements
Interactive Selection:
- Select which categories to migrate (Epics, Features, Tasks, Docs)
- Shows file counts for each category
- Can select multiple categories
- Full preview before confirming
Migration Process:
- Discovers and categorizes all
.mdfiles - Shows preview with file counts
- Asks for confirmation
- Creates Linear entities with documents
- Extracts checklists → sub-tasks
- Moves originals to
.claude/migrated/ - Creates breadcrumb files with Linear links
Safe Migration:
- Original files NOT deleted (moved to
.claude/migrated/) - Full content preserved in Linear Documents
- Breadcrumb files created for reference
- Can rollback from
.claude/migrated/if needed
/ccpm:spec:sync <doc-id-or-issue-id>
Sync spec document with implementation reality.
What it does:
- Compares spec with actual implementation
- Detects drift in requirements, API, data model, tasks
- Searches codebase for implemented code
- Generates detailed drift report
- Offers to update spec or create implementation tasks
/ccpm:spec:sync DOC-123
# or
/ccpm:spec:sync WORK-123
Drift Detection:
- Requirements: Missing, extra, or changed features
- API Design: Endpoint signatures, new/missing endpoints
- Data Model: Schema changes, field modifications
- Tasks: Status mismatches between spec and Linear
Sync Options:
- Update spec to match reality (recommended)
- Update implementation to match spec
- Hybrid approach (choose per item)
- Review only

Implementation Commands
/ccpm:implementation:start <linear-issue-id>
Start implementation with agent coordination.
- Lists available agents
- Creates assignment plan
- Begins execution
/ccpm:implementation:start WORK-123
/ccpm:implementation:next <linear-issue-id> 🆕
Smart next action detection based on status & dependencies.
- Respects task dependencies
- Suggests optimal next step
- One-click execution
/ccpm:implementation:next WORK-123
/ccpm:implementation:update <linear-issue-id> <idx> <status> "<msg>"
Update subtask progress.
/ccpm:implementation:update WORK-123 0 completed "Added auth endpoints"
/ccpm:implementation:sync <linear-issue-id> [summary] 🆕
Sync implementation progress, findings, and code changes to Linear for full context resume.
Auto-detects:
- Git changes (files modified/created/deleted)
- Code diffs and statistics
- TODO/FIXME comments
- New dependencies
Interactive prompts for:
- Technical decisions & findings
- Blockers & challenges (resolved/active)
- Test results & quality metrics
Updates Linear with:
- Detailed progress comment with all changes
- "Implementation Notes" section in description
- Automatic checklist updates
- Relevant labels (blocked, needs-review)
# Full interactive mode with git detection
/ccpm:implementation:sync WORK-123
# Quick manual sync with summary
/ccpm:implementation:sync WORK-123 "Completed auth impl, all tests passing"
# Sync with blocker
/ccpm:implementation:sync WORK-123 "Blocked: Need backend API deployed"
Use Cases:
- End of work session → Save progress before stopping
- After major milestone → Document completion
- When blocked → Record blocker for team awareness
- Before task switching → Save state before context switch
- Mid-day checkpoints → Track progress on long tasks
Benefits:
- 🎯 Capture full implementation context for easy resume
- 📊 Give team/stakeholders real-time progress visibility
- 🧠 Document technical decisions as they're made
- ⚡ Auto-detect changes from git (no manual entry)
